.Na'urar tantancewa yana cire nitrogen daga iskar gas don shirya don watsa bututun mai. A cewar bayanan Cibiyar Bincike ta Iskar Gas, kashi 17% na ma'ajiyar iskar gas a Amurka tana ɗauke da sinadarin nitrogen mai yawa. Yawancin ƙa'idodin bututun suna buƙatar sinadarin nitrogen mai yawa a cikin iskar gas ya zama ƙasa da 4%. Iskar gas mai yawan nitrogen tana makale ne saboda ba za a iya jigilar ta zuwa kasuwa ta hanyar bututun mai ba. Idan akwai sinadarin nitrogen mai yawa a cikin bututun mai, akwai haɗarin toshewar iskar gas ko ƙonewa mara kyau. Nitrogen kuma yana rage ƙimar kuzarin iskar gas, wanda ke haifar da raguwar BTU da ƙimarsa.
Saboda nitrogen (N2) da methane (CH4) suna da girman kwayoyin halitta iri ɗaya da ƙarancin ma'aunin dielectric, da kuma rashin zaɓin amsawa, kamar carbon dioxide ko hydrogen sulfide a cikin raka'o'in amine, demitrification rabuwa ce mai wahala ta fasaha.
An yi amfani da shaƙar matsi mai ƙarfi (PSA), rabuwa da ƙarancin zafin jiki da kuma shaƙar mai mai laushi don cire nitrogen daga iskar gas.
Adsorption na matsi (PSA) yana amfani da adsorbent don zaɓar abu. raba nitrogen daga methaneSannan ana sake samar da iskar gas daga mai shaye-shaye ta hanyar haɗakar matsi da canje-canjen zafi. Ana amfani da PSA don bushewar iskar gas, cire carbon dioxide, ƙin yarda da iskar da kuma sarrafa ma'aunin hydrocarbon dew.
Rabuwar Cryogenic tana amfani da Rabuwar Cryogenic Thermodynamic Dangane da kwatancen tafasar methane (- 259° F) da nitrogen (- 320° F). Yayin da cakuda ya yi sanyi, methane zai taru kafin nitrogen, ta haka zai raba su biyun.
